aboutsummaryrefslogtreecommitdiff
path: root/paludis/repositories/e/ebuild_id.hh
diff options
context:
space:
mode:
authorAvatar Ciaran McCreesh <ciaran.mccreesh@googlemail.com> 2010-12-28 19:28:37 +0000
committerAvatar Ciaran McCreesh <ciaran.mccreesh@googlemail.com> 2011-01-01 03:57:52 +0000
commit092228a814cd6700b97112b5dcf931c80b6b9431 (patch)
tree4e52622c8ee797a645536d642e98e9292fa7b858 /paludis/repositories/e/ebuild_id.hh
parent97c38fc7c02260a2d213d9a16d878a0410b9d57a (diff)
downloadpaludis-092228a814cd6700b97112b5dcf931c80b6b9431.tar.gz
paludis-092228a814cd6700b97112b5dcf931c80b6b9431.tar.xz
PackageID::repository_name rather than ::repository
Diffstat (limited to 'paludis/repositories/e/ebuild_id.hh')
-rw-r--r--paludis/repositories/e/ebuild_id.hh7
1 files changed, 2 insertions, 5 deletions
diff --git a/paludis/repositories/e/ebuild_id.hh b/paludis/repositories/e/ebuild_id.hh
index 299ef3a16..ebac1a637 100644
--- a/paludis/repositories/e/ebuild_id.hh
+++ b/paludis/repositories/e/ebuild_id.hh
@@ -27,7 +27,6 @@
namespace paludis
{
- class ERepository;
class EclassMtimes;
namespace erepository
@@ -49,7 +48,7 @@ namespace paludis
public:
EbuildID(const QualifiedPackageName &, const VersionSpec &,
const Environment * const e,
- const std::shared_ptr<const ERepository> &,
+ const RepositoryName &,
const FSPath & file,
const std::string & guessed_eapi,
const time_t master_mtime,
@@ -62,7 +61,7 @@ namespace paludis
virtual const QualifiedPackageName name() const;
virtual const VersionSpec version() const;
- virtual const std::shared_ptr<const Repository> repository() const;
+ virtual const RepositoryName repository_name() const;
virtual const std::shared_ptr<const MetadataValueKey<SlotName> > slot_key() const;
virtual const std::shared_ptr<const MetadataValueKey<std::shared_ptr<const PackageID> > > virtual_for_key() const;
@@ -116,8 +115,6 @@ namespace paludis
virtual std::size_t extra_hash_value() const
PALUDIS_ATTRIBUTE((warn_unused_result));
- virtual std::shared_ptr<const ERepository> e_repository() const;
-
void set_eapi(const std::string &) const;
std::string guessed_eapi_name() const;